Job Responsibilities:
- This position is heavy on programming and data review for real world data analyses.
- Experience with commercial databases such as Optum, HealthVerity or PharmMetrics is important.
- Supports protocol and SAP review in support of the epidemiologist.
- ICD knowledge and experience are also important.
- Roles within the Statistical Programming job family are responsible for developing programs and providing statistical programming support for epidemiologists or for client or business use to address needs for sourcing, organising (creating statistical tables, listings, and graphs), and interpreting complex data sets utilizing codes and programs.
- Includes developing codes that create analysis datasets, tables, and figures, evaluating programming processes, and suggesting revisions to increase productivity.

Minimum Requirements:
- Data Experience: eHR, Claims Data (Optum, HealthVerity, IQVIA PharmMetrics). Nice to have: MarketScan, VA data, Medicaid, Medicare.
- Programming Language: SAS or R, must have SQL experience.
- Programmatic cohort derivation experience and index date definition.
- Modeling/Programming: GLM, Logistic, Cox, Propensity Score Matching, Incidence computation.
- Prepare data specs and develop strong understanding of study protocols.
- Review data and program outputs against protocol requirements, flag issues or questions, and escalate as appropriate.
- Ability to address messy data.
- Use of ICD or other related clinical terminology.
- OMOP CDM understanding.
- Transform healthcare data into a common format.
- Use of AI/ML for LLM and workflow and scaffolding is ideal.
- AI/ML modeling and Github experience and versioning.
- Programming: Uses R, SAS, Python or other software to develop custom programming code to generate summary tables, data listings, graphs and derived RW datasets as specified in the statistical analysis plan and programming specifications.
